Expand Up @@ -23,11 +23,12 @@ with the [ProcessPoolExecutor](https://docs.python.org/3/library/concurrent.futu
[ThreadPoolExecutor](https://docs.python.org/3/library/concurrent.futures.html#threadpoolexecutor) for parallel
execution of Python functions on a single computer. executorlib extends this functionality to distribute Python
functions over multiple computers within a high performance computing (HPC) cluster. This can be either achieved by
submitting each function as individual job to the HPC job scheduler - [HPC Submission Mode]() - or by requesting a
compute allocation of multiple nodes and then distribute the Python functions within this allocation - [HPC Allocation Mode]().
Finally, to accelerate the development process executorlib also provides a - [Local Mode]() - to use the executorlib
functionality on a single workstation for testing. Starting with the [Local Mode]() set by setting the backend parameter
to local - `backend="local"`:

This flexibility to assign computing resources on a per-function-call basis simplifies the up-scaling of Python programs.
Only the part of the Python functions which benefit from parallel execution are implemented as MPI parallel Python
funtions, while the rest of the program remains serial.
